PSPBDR010
Develop operational effectiveness of detector dog teams
Assessment tool
Version 1.0
Issue Date: March 2024
This unit describes the skills required to ensure that each detector dog team develops and maintains a high level of operational effectiveness. It includes identifying development needs, coordinating the development of each detector dog team, and monitoring workflow and outcomes.
This unit applies to those working in roles responsible for the operational effectiveness of detector dog teams.
The skills and knowledge described in this unit must be applied within the legislative, regulatory and policy environment in which they are carried out. Organisational policies and procedures must be consulted and adhered to.
Those undertaking this unit would work autonomously supervising others, performing complex tasks in a familiar context.
No licensing, legislative or certification requirements apply to unit at the time of publication.
